慢日志怎么开启 慢日志 mongodb

导读:
【慢日志怎么开启 慢日志 mongodb】慢日志是MongoDB中的一个重要功能,它可以记录查询或操作花费时间较长的日志,帮助开发人员快速定位问题 。本文将为大家介绍MongoDB慢日志的相关内容 。
1. 什么是慢日志?
慢日志是MongoDB中的一个功能,它可以记录查询或操作花费时间较长的日志 。当MongoDB执行某个查询或操作时 , 如果耗时超过了设置的阈值,就会被记录到慢日志中 。慢日志可以帮助开发人员快速诊断和定位问题 。
2. 如何开启慢日志?
在MongoDB的配置文件中,可以通过设置slowms参数来开启慢日志 。例如,设置slowms=100表示当某个查询或操作的执行时间超过100毫秒时,就会被记录到慢日志中 。
3. 慢日志的格式
MongoDB的慢日志记录了每个查询或操作的详细信息,包括执行时间、命名空间、操作类型、查询条件、返回结果等 。慢日志的格式可以通过设置profile参数来调整,分为0、1、2三种级别,其中级别2记录的信息最详细 。
4. 如何查看慢日志?
MongoDB提供了很多方式来查看慢日志,比如使用mongodump工具、使用MongoDB的shell命令等 。其中,最常用的方式是使用mongotop和mongostat命令,它们可以实时监控MongoDB的性能指标 , 并输出慢查询的信息 。
总结:
MongoDB的慢日志功能对于开发人员来说非常重要,可以帮助他们快速诊断和定位问题 。通过本文的介绍,我们了解了慢日志的定义、开启方法、格式以及查看方式,相信对于MongoDB的学习和应用都会有很大的帮助 。

    推荐阅读